Vettel surprised by Ferrari's competitiveness

In the days leading up to the Bahrain weekend, Sebastian Vettel claimed the gap to Mercedes was around three to four-tenths of a second. However, throughout the various practice sessions it was clear that the gap was smaller, while in qualifying it was the Italian team that had the edge, out-pacing Valtteri Bottas by 0.143s and world champion Lewis Hamilton by 0.166s. Speaking in the aftermath, Vettel claimed to be surprised by the turnaround since Melbourne. 'I think it's surprising for us to be, after Australia, that competitive,' he told reporters.
